Walton has taken a lot of flack during the stretch where the team completely bottomed out, and rightfully so in some cases, but he needs to get credit for making the decision to start Bogie and bring Buddy off the bench as the 6th man. It’s easy to say but harder to do, with big contracts and egos being so fragile.
But he did it. Buddy has seeming bought in and it’s working well in small sample size. Also implementing Bazemore and working Barnes in the post a bit more has also contributed. Of course the 3 point shooting has been out of this world lately.
Huge upcoming challenge is figuring out how to work Richaun Holmes, Marvin Bagley and Jabari Parker into the mix. The last time the KINGS were playing this well, they quickly lost momentum with the return of Swipa and MB3. Chemistry is often so fragile that even good players can screw it up. Remember what happened when CWebb returned from injury during the Brad Miller era? And that was a top level team.
